As of Aug 20, 2026, the average hourly pay for entry level computer engineer intern in Knoxville, TN is $18.43,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$15.38 and $19.95 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

The Entry Level Computer Engineer Intern focuses on gaining hands-on experience in hardware, embedded systems, and engineering projects, often involving both hardware and software components. In contrast, the Entry Level Software Developer primarily concentrates on coding, software design, and application development. While both roles require a foundational understanding of programming, the internship emphasizes broader engineering skills, making it ideal for those interested in both hardware and software integration.

About SkyNano

SkyNano is a fast-growing startup transforming carbon emissions into value. We've developed and patented an electrochemical process to convert CO into high-performance carbon nanotubes (CNTs) and battery-grade graphite, unlocking new possibilities for advanced materials while solving urgent industrial challenges. As we scale our technology from pilot to commercial manufacturing, we are building a world-class team of engineers, scientists, and builders motivated by deep technical challenges and real-world impact.

At SkyNano, you'll find a mission-driven culture that values creativity, rigorous engineering, cross-disciplinary collaboration, and continuous learning. Your work will directly contribute to scaling a first-of-a-kind, high-temperature electrochemical manufacturing platform.

Position Summary

We are seeking a full-time Computer Science Intern to join our team for the Summer of 2026 in our Knoxville, Tennessee facility. The intern's primary project will be the development of a semi-automated image analysis tool for carbon processing from scanning electron microscopy (SEM) images.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Assist in developing and refining a Python-based GUI using PyQt5 and OpenCV.
  • Support integration of analysis features and image segmentation tools.
  • Help test and debug new functionality across different image sets.
  • Contribute to UI improvements for usability and reproducibility in scientific data workflows.

Background coding Knowledge:

  • Python is required, C++ is a bonus to understand the API's.
  • Knowledge of PyQt5 or other GUI frameworks is strongly preferred.
  • OpenCV for image processing is strongly preferred.
  • Familiarity with NumPy and Matplotlib.
  • Familiar with understanding image segmentation, masking, or broad image analysis.

Course Requirements/Level of expertise: Junior level and above.

Other Requirements: Must be a U.S. Citizen.
